3. Call the PrepareToRecoverFromNetwork method. Note

that the Network object must be newly created; if objects

have been added after creation, an error will result.

4. Call the Open method of the System

object. Note that if

the recoverNetInterface parameter of the

PrepareToRecoverFromNetwork method was set to True,

the domain signature will be taken from the network

interface device, and not from the System

object’s

DomainId property.

5. Optionally add objects, set properties, and call methods.

This includes defining DeviceTemplate objects and setting

network timers or other properties of the System

object.

6. Call the RecoverFromNetwork method of the System

object.

If the recovery operation is aborted (by the computer being

turned off, for example), it is possible to resume recovery. To

do this, follow these steps:
7. Call the Open method of the Network object on the

appropriate network.

8. Call the Open method of the System

object.

9. Call the RecoverFromNetwork method of the System

object with the resumeRecovery parameter set to True.
